Thatching is the process of eliminating the layer of dead turf, roots, and organic particles that accumulates in between the soil and living turf, which can hinder water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can cause shallow root systems, increased bug problems, and uneven growth. Techniques for thatching include handbook raking or the use of specialized dethatching equipment that raises and removes the layer without harmful healthy turf The procedure is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and growth. Regular thatching ensures better soil-to-grass contact, improves nutrient uptake, and preserves a lavish, durable lawn. Incorporating thatching into lawn care regimens enhances both the appearance and long-lasting health of grass.
